What is ego lite?

ego lite is a Mac browser for people who want AI agents to interact with real websites using an actual logged-in browser environment. It helps users run browser automation, web tasks, and agent-assisted workflows without manually copying cookies or recreating sessions in a separate tool. The app is designed around sharing browser state with agent tools, including access to tabs, bookmarks, and existing sign-ins after setup. On macOS, it also supports background updating and installation for Intel or Apple Silicon systems. This makes it useful for research, repetitive web actions, testing flows, and other browser-based tasks where an AI agent needs a browser that behaves more like a normal daily-use environment.

Key features

  • Run browser tasks for AI agents using a real macOS browser app
  • Reuse existing Chrome login state, cookies, extensions, and bookmarks after migration
  • Let agent tools access browser sessions through the ego-browser workflow
  • Open and use normal web pages in a human-facing browser interface
  • Handle parallel browser-based tasks on the local Mac
  • Update in the background and apply new versions on the next launch

Safety overview

Status: Use with caution

ego lite is intended to let AI agents work inside a real browser session, so it can involve access to signed-in websites, cookies, tabs, and browsing data. That level of access is central to its purpose, but it means you should use it only with agents and workflows you trust, especially on accounts that contain sensitive personal or work information. Some password-manager and Apple ecosystem integrations may behave differently than they do in Safari or Chrome, so test important sign-in flows carefully before relying on it for critical work.

Recommendation: Keep ego lite if you actively use AI-driven browser automation or want agents to work with your existing web sessions on Mac. If you do not use those workflows, you can remove it like other third-party apps. Before using it with important accounts, start with a non-critical profile or limited set of websites so you can confirm that logins, autofill, and agent access behave the way you expect.
